Pin-Up Casino: A Closer Look at the Operator and its Platform

 

Pin-Up Casino, a prominent name in the online gambling sector, has been operational since 2016. The platform is owned and operated by Carletta N.V., a company registered and established under the laws of Curaçao. This entity holds a license from Antillephone N.V., one of the master license holders in Curaçao, which authorizes its iGaming operations.

Carletta N.V. manages the full spectrum of Pin-Up Casino’s activities, from its extensive game library to its payment processing and customer support services. The casino has garnered a reputation for its wide selection of games, including slots, table games, and live dealer options, sourced from numerous well-known software providers. It also offers various bonuses and promotions to attract and retain players.

However, the operations of Pin-Up Casino and by extension, Carletta N.V., have not been without controversy. Recent reports from late 2024 and early 2025 have highlighted significant legal challenges in Ukraine. Authorities in the country have accused the casino of having ties to Russian interests and have detained a director in connection with these allegations. These developments add a layer of complexity to the public profile of the casino and its operating company.

In summary, while Pin-Up Casino, under the ownership of Carletta N.V., presents a comprehensive online gaming experience with a valid offshore license, it is also facing serious legal and reputational issues in specific jurisdictions.
